Pakistan, IS flags waved in J&K

| | Jun 12, 2015, at 11:09 pm
Srinagar, June 12 (IBNS): The Hurriyat supporters of Jammu and Kashmir have allegedly hoisted flags of Pakistan and dreaded terrorist group IS (Islamic State) in the state on Friday, according to eye witnesses.

While Pakistani flags reappeared in north district of Jammu and Kashmir, the ISIS flags were waved in Srinagar by supporters of separatist leaders.

According to reports, moderate Hurriyat leader Mirwaiz Umar Farooq’s supporters waved Islamic State flags in Srinagar's Jama Masjid.

This is probably the first time that separatist supporters have raised Islamic State flags in the state.

Supporters of Hurriyat leader Shabir Ahmad Shah waved Pakistani flags in the Kupwara district of Jammu and Kashmir.

Despite Centre’s warning against such incidents in the Valley, the separatists continue to dare the government by waving Pakistan flags repeatedly.

Police in the month of April registered an FIR against senior Hurriyat leaders, including Syed Ali Shah Geelani, Masarat Alam Bhat , Bashir Ahmad Bhat alias Peer Saifullah and other leaders, for provocative activities and hoisting Pakistani flag in Hyderpora.

On May 29, supporters of separatist leader Shabir Shah had waved Pakistani flags in Anantnag area of the Valley.
